For what real number $k$ is $(8 + ki)(7 - 3i)$ equal to a real number? (I is the imaginary number)

Compute the product:
(8 + ki)(7 - 3i) = 56 - 24i + 7ki - 3k i^2 = (56 + 3k) + i(-24 + 7k).
For this to be real, the imaginary part must be 0:
-24 + 7k = 0 → k = 24/7.
